Transponder Keys

A transponder key is much more sophisticated than a conventional flat metal key. Transponder keys have a microchip embedded in the plastic head which transmits an ID number when used to unlock or begin the car. The car will not start when the chip is damaged or missing. This makes it very important to ensure that your transponder keys are secure and to not lose it.

It is possible to identify the transponder key by the fact that it features a slightly different and much larger head of plastic than a standard key. The head also comes with an antenna ring which can be used to transmit the ID code to your car's computer. If the car matches an ID code with an authentic key, it will be able to disable immobilizers, allowing the engine to run.

This is a relatively new form of anti-theft tech that has been successful at stopping thefts. While the majority of cars on the market today have this technology, there are some older models aren't.

Laser Keys

A lot of newer vehicles have a key that is much thicker than the traditional bladed keys. These keys are more difficult to copy, especially when they don't have a transponder chip. This makes it more difficult for thieves to get an extra key, and assists in keeping your vehicle secure because it is difficult for them to begin the vehicle with a physical key.

These keys are cut with high-security equipment by locksmiths who are certified in the field. They are sometimes referred to as sidewinder keys or laser cut keys or flip keys. They are a great option to improve the security of your car. They are also available at most automotive locksmith shops, but make sure they have the right equipment as these types of keys use distinct lock cylinders and require a special type of machine to cut keys.

The cuts aren't as deep on these keys, in contrast to the old-style bladed keys. Instead, the cuts are made with milling machines that cut the metal with the exact and measured depth. The locksmith will have to use a key code to determine the proper settings on the machine in order to create the correct duplicate. If the machine is not set up correctly it could damage the key cutting machine or even damage your lock cylinders.

Another reason why these keys are harder to make is because the keys themselves have a different pattern that prevents them from working on multiple cars with the same lock combination. Smart Keys

A smart key is the most advanced and expensive type of car key. They are basically remotes with sensors that are built in and connect to your car through radio waves. They can lock and unlock your vehicle without the need of a physical key and also start your engine. Certain smart keys come with built-in screens that lets you perform various functions, including navigation and music playing.

These smart keys also incorporate anti-theft technology to stop theft. They transmit a rolling number, that the car's computer recognizes and verifies before making the engine start. If a thief attempts to unlock the doors or start the engine using an invalid key the car will activate alarm and shut down the engine. This feature helps protect the investment you've made in your car and provides extra security when you're away from it.
